Edmunds (or somebdoy, I forget) ran a pretty well crafted test a while back using a Tahoe over the same route, same time of day, blah, blah blah comparing E85 and regular 10% ethanol gas. The E85 resulted in only ~66% of the gas mileage as the "regular" fuel.
|
Car and Driver. They also found the 0-60 and 1/4 mile times improved slightly. You can pump more fuel through when it carries some of it's own oxygen.
